Google и бархатная революция в области разработки софта

Google – компания с нестандартным подходом. Например, у Google есть своя файловая система, а в качестве серверов используются обычные компьютерные комплектующие. Но, в то же время, теперь уже широко известный «пустой» внешний вид главной страницы Google – это не продуманное решение, а вынужденная необходимость. Создатели поисковой системы просто не знали HTML, поэтому им пришлось сделать страницу очень простой. Изначально не было даже кнопки «Submit», чтобы найти что-то, нужно было нажать Enter на клавиатуре.

Тем не менее, сейчас Google – первый кандидат на место разработчика софта номер 1. Это при том, что компания является одним из крупнейших клиентов AMD и всерьез задумывается о проектировании железа для собственных нужд.


Тенденция, которую запустил и активно продвигает Google – это броузерный софт. Программы, для работы которых не нужно скачивать дистрибутив и устанавливать его, достаточно зайти на сайт. Просто и гениально.

Пожалуй, основная причина успеха сервисов Google – его ориентация на потребности пользователей и высочайшее качество исполнения.

Посмотрите на мега-популярный Gmail, который взбудоражил интернетчиков по тем временам гигантским объемом почтового ящика – целых 2 гигабайта. Сейчас ящики стали больше, конкуренты предлагают такие же или большие объемы, но Google и тут всех обскакал. Ведь Gmail – это фактически броузерный софт, который адаптируется под нужды пользователя.

А Google Documents? Полностью готовый к использованию офисный пакет с возможностью совместной работы (вы даже видите в реальном времени как кто-то, кому вы дали доступ, вносит изменения в документ) (стоит конечно заметить, что это не полноценная замена офисному пакету от Microsoft, но пожалуй лучшее, что есть для данных нужд в интернете).

Для организации подобной службы стандартными средствами потребуется как минимум купить соответствующий софт, поставить и настроить сервер. А тут – всего лишь достаточно зарегистрироваться.

Стоит отметить, что основная претензия, предъявляемая к броузерному софту Google, не нашла себе подтверждения. Речь идет о стремлении к монополистическому захвату данной отрасли и тотальному контролю над пользователями, вплоть до обязательного сбора паспортных данных при регистрации в сервисах.

Подобные утверждения звучат достаточно непрофессионально, и к тому же опровергаются фактическими событиями — Google, к примеру, сократил срок хранения поисковых запросов и cookies пользователей. Это подтверждает, что основной задачей является предоставление востребованных, удобных, инновационных сервисов, призванных вывести IT-индустрию на новый уровень.

Почему бархатная революция? Масса монстров IT-рынка поддержали начинание Google. Правда вслух никто об этом не заявляет. Например, серьезный недостаток броузерного софта заключается в том, что он перестает работать, если пропадает подключение к Интернету.

Adobe уже сделала Adobe Air, решающий эту проблему, масса других гигантов софтверного рынка разрабатывают подобные решения. Это говорит о масштабе тенденции. Лидеры рынка поняли, что совсем скоро Интернет будет везде (за счет развития и удешевления мобильного доступа), а трафик станет бесплатным (или условно-беслпатным), поэтому проще и удобней предлагать пользователям броузерный софт.

Разумеется, на данный момент ситуация с качественной и доступной интернет-связью не до конца разрешена – в некоторых регионах до сих пор существуют проблемы. Но тенденции на рынке провайдерских услуг обещают исправить это уже в ближайшее время.

Сегодня существует масса сервисов, работающих в броузере. Это редактирование фотографий, конвертация файлов, создание слайд-шоу и многие другие.

Тенденцию подхватили не только компании, но и потенциальные заказчики.

По данным компании Айтрэк ВСК (www.itrack.ru):

«За последний год количество запросов на разработку внутрикорпоративных систем на основе легких веб-технологий выросло в три раза.

Улучшилась осведомленность клиентов. Теперь они твердо уверены, что обеспечить совместную работу офисов за счет броузерного софта, получить функции CRM- или ERP-системы можно за меньшую стоимость, чем при внедрении традиционных систем. При этом затраты на железо будут минимальными, а функциональность можно будет наращивать в неограниченных объемах.

Даже с учетом возможного увеличения расходов на услуги провайдеров и модернизацию сетей, подобные решения, в конечном счете, оказываются экономически гораздо более выгодными. А благодаря высокому уровню юзабилити и понятному интерфейсу переход на новый программный продукт происходит в кратчайшие сроки и не снижает уровень производительности».


Следует ли говорить о том, что портируя свой софт (в разумных рамках конечно) для веб, компании увеличивают популярность своих программ?

Вполне возможно, что когда-то и Microsoft выпустит «лайт-версию» Windows для браузеров.
+7
18 августа 2008, 17:33
4
anycolor 28,2

комментарии (21)

–5
DileSoft #
> вы даже видите в реальном времени как кто-то, кому вы дали доступ, вносит изменения в документ

Да? Я не знал. Как это включить?
0
Amka #
Когда документ расшаривается, то в открытом документе появляется надпись, что с вами кто-то ещё редактирует. А изменения вносятся автоматом без оповещения.
–5
DileSoft #
У меня задача такая:

Я говорю по телефону с коллегой. Я вношу изменения в документ. При этом коллега должен видеть эти изменения сразу же, чтобы обсуждать со мной по телефону. Там так?
0
Amka #
Именно.
0
khim #
Там так пока не 100 человек одновременно документ редактирует :-( Spreadsheet ещё как-то переваривает кучу клиентов (и видно какую ячейку человек с другой стороны выделил), но вот Documents начиная с определённого количества народу глючат по страшному…
0
Smasher #
Ого. А вы договариливались с сотней людей и одновременно редактировали? :)
0
Ventura #
Правда по собственному опыту, данные отправляются не мгновенно, а с небольшой задержкой. Обычно пару секунд.
+3
Amka #
>> Вполне возможно, что когда-то и Microsoft выпустит «лайт-версию» Windows для браузеров.

Очень интересно, на чём будет работать этот браузер =)
А по теме, некоторое время назад было желание перенести большую часть программ в веб (тот же GMail, GoogleDocs и даже Photoshop), теперь же появилось обратное стремление, перенести веб-приложения на дэсктоп (вспомним prism). На деле же, функциональность веб приложения пока остается существенно меньше их «настольных» аналогов.
Так стоит ли портировать весь софт в веб?
+1
anycolor #
Пока не идет речь о ПОЛНОЙ портируемости. В наших реалиях — это безрассудство на данный момент.

Пока что компании начали только частичную портируемость лучших десктопных приложений. А куда выведет кривая — мы с Вами увидим ;)
0
Amka #
Полностью согласен =)
0
cst #
Этот браузер будет запускаться из БИОС, как уже год назад показывал Phoenix, фирма ведущий разработчик биосов.
0
Smasher #
Так и вижу как в будущем из десктопных приложений остануться только браузеры ))) И будет война между Лисой, Оперой, Сафари и ИЕ :) КТо быстрее загружается из БИОСа и т.д. :)
+1
akaie #
а еще Google documents понимает любые форматы текстовых документов и позволяет их свободно конвертировать.
вроде бы мелочь, но сколько раз спасло при работе с сидящими на Open Office и принципиально все сохраняющими в «родном» формате))

единственное опасение — насчет конфиденциальности. Возможно, оно и легло в основу популярности внутрикорпоративных аналогов.
0
Guinplaine #
>> Вполне возможно, что когда-то и Microsoft выпустит «лайт-версию» Windows для браузеров.

Я вот прочитал, что Microsoft разрабатывет независимую от оборудования ось
www.linux.org.ru/view-message.jsp? msgid=2980975

А браузерная лайт-версия вроде бы не нужна. Есть remote desctop

+4
YasonBy #
Создатели поисковой системы просто не знали HTML, поэтому им пришлось сделать страницу очень простой.
И с тех пор у них не появилось ни одного разработчика со знанием HTML?
Уверен, что на данный момент — это точно «продуманное решение».
+2
khim #
Это уже очень давно «продуманное решение». То есть если взглянуть на дизайн прототипа и сравнить с тем что в этот момент творилось в мире вокруг Гугла, то легко понять, что да — таки о дизайне никто не задумывался (некому было). Но если сравнить с первой «версией с дизайном» (вместо картинки archive.org вставляет серый прямоугольник — но картинка бережно сохранена на сайте Гугла с тем же URL'ем что и 8 лет назад, так что можно увидеть что и в картинке там немного наворотов), то можно увидеть что страница стала ещё легче и проще — то есть «лаконичность» была сознательно провозглашена руководящим принципом. С тех пор так и повелось: фичи добавляются и дизайн неизбежно становится сложнее, но с этим процессом явно стараются бороться.
0
Youri_M4U #
Николасс Карр, известный журналист, пишущий об ИТ, предрекает, что в ближайшее время терминальный доступ станет обыденностью, то есть то, о чем говорится в статье. Он сравнивает ИТ и электричество: раньше, чтобы наслаждаться светом лампочки, каждому дому или заводу надо было иметь свой собственный генератор электричества, сейчас же мощности генерируются на общих станциях и дальше распределяются. То же самое произойдет и с ИТ.

Многие крупные компании понимают это, не только Гугл, впомним хоть Мидори от МС. В качестве дополнительного примера можно привести браузерный Quake или веб-ориентированные бизнес приложения от Salesforce.

К слову, на заре компьютеризации в Советском Союзе всерьез рассматривался вариант создание общих вычислительных центров, вроде электростанций, с последующим распределением их мощностей среди пользователей.

Можно предположить, что в будущем вычислительные мощности станут таким же торгуемым ресурсом, как электроэнергия, вода, нефть, газ и др.
0
khim #
К слову, на заре компьютеризации в Советском Союзе всерьез рассматривался вариант создание общих вычислительных центров, вроде электростанций, с последующим распределением их мощностей среди пользователей.
Ну почему же только в Советском Союзе. Целью небезизвестного проекта Multics ровно это и было. Но только там всё было построено на идее запуска программ «на фабрике» — а это оказалось никому не нужно (закон Мура смешал все карты). Но когда вы хотите организовать взаимодействие людей, то вам так или иначе нужно взаимодействие через сеть. А в этом случае естественно разместить все данные на одном сервере который будет всем всегда доступен. Так эта идея получила вторую жизнь через 40 лет. Посмотрим как оно дальше будет — завоюет она мир в новой инкарнации или нет…
0
khim #
К слову, на заре компьютеризации в Советском Союзе всерьез рассматривался вариант создание общих вычислительных центров, вроде электростанций, с последующим распределением их мощностей среди пользователей.
Ну почему же только в Советском Союзе. Целью небезизвестного проекта Multics ровно это и было. Но только там всё было построено на идее запуска программ «на фабрике» — а это оказалось никому не нужно (закон Мура смешал все карты). Но когда вы хотите организовать взаимодействие людей, то вам так или иначе нужно взаимодействие через сеть. А в этом случае естественно разместить все данные на одном сервере который будет всем всегда доступен. Так эта идея получила вторую жизнь через 40 лет. Посмотрим как оно дальше будет — завоюет она мир в новой инкарнации или нет…
0
Kane #
> Изначально не было даже кнопки «Submit»
Всё-таки кнопочка «Google Search» была web.archive.org/web/19981111183552/google.stanford.edu/
0
khim #
Это не первый вариант дизайна, но тут тоже вроде как кнопка «search» имеется.

Только зарегистрированные пользователи могут оставлять комментарии. Войдите, пожалуйста.